Default WRX UK 52 reg, Advice needed please

HI, Can anyone advise please.
I have had a 5dr UK WRX from new and am looking to gain a bit of power.
I have just bought a Prodrive Performance Kit second hand, which is short of an air filter. Which filter should I go for? I have heard that some of the oil based ones cause problems and that I should go for an STi one?
I have at present got a nearly new Sti rear box and an aftermarket mid section on....can i leave the mid section fitted? (Hayward and Scot i think??)

I've also seen that sometimes the ECU needs to be reset...is this done at a dealer or is it somthing I can do?
Any advice much appreciated.
Thanks Paul B

It seem that the STi filter is the one to go for,you shouldnt have any problems leaving the centre section on.Im presuming that youve got the prodrive upgraded ecu also-you should be able to just plug it in and play if its like for like,if there isnt a CEL on then theres no need for a reset-if there is a CEL,start the car and turn it off at least 5 times and the CEL will hopfully clear,if not, then you need a SECS monitor/delta dash/select or go to a dealer to reset it.
Also IIRC you will also need to drill out the restrictor to the boost solenoid for the PPP,not sure how much though-best to do a search on that one.
